导航
当前位置:首页>>app
在线生成app,封装app

app分析与开发者共享后 软件更新

2023-11-12 围观 : 4次

在App分析与开发中,受欢迎的一种技术是将数据分享回开发者,这样开发者就可以更好地了解用户的使用习惯和行为,并随后对应用程序进行优化和更新。在这种情况下,更新可以由开发人员通过公共管道实施,例如升级通知或应用程序商店的交付。

应用程序更新是指对应用程序所做的更改,这些更改会在更高版本的应用程序中体现出来。通常情况下,更新可以进行以下更改:

- 修复错误和漏洞:入侵此问题中的代码更新可以修复任何程序运行时遇到的问题,包括漏洞和错误。

- 安全性增强:诸如流氓软件的安全性增强,可以通过更新来实现。

- 优化性能:应用程序的行为被优化以使其速度更快或更稳定。

- 新特性:一个更高级的版本可能会添加完全的新功能、改进的用户体验或其他创新性的特性。

更新的一般步骤如下:

1. 发现可用更新:应用程序通过连接到外部源发现新的版本。通常,该应用程序的管理系统记录已发布的所有版本,并且可以决定哪些用户有资格更新。

2. 下载新版本:应用程序下载新版本,并校验下载的版本是否从信任的源下载。

3. 安装新版本:应用程序下载更新后,通常会弹出一个对话框请求安装新版本。

更新软件是一个相对简单的过程。但是,为了避免一些潜在的问题,需要遵循一些基本的开发和更新策略:

1. 测试更新:在实际发布更新之前,必须对整个系统进行全面测试,以确保更新后的应用程序能够正常运行,并根据需要进行优化。

2. 经常性地发布更新:应用程序更新的管理系统必须经常从外部源下载并安装新版本,以确保应用程序运行得尽如人意。

3. 使用简要说明:安装更新时,必须提供简要说明以便用户知道调整说明。

总体来说,更新使应用程序成为最新版本,并更好地满足用户的需求,对于应用的开发者和用户而言,都是必不可少的。更新需要谨慎地设计和实施,通常是一个相对简单的过程,但必须仔细考虑。

相关文章
  • ios做电商app用原生还是h5

    iOS做电商App,可以选择使用原生开发也可以选择使用H5开发。这两种方式各有优缺点,下面将分别进行介绍。原生开发:原生开发是指使用iOS SDK提供的开发工具和语言进行开发,开发的结果是一个本地应用,可以完全融合到iOS系统中,具有更好的用户体验和性能。在电商App中使用原生开发可以实现以下几点:...

    2023-10-25
  • app定制开发前五大阶段

    App定制开发是一个包含多个阶段的过程,它需要从策划、设计、开发、测试到上线等过程中经过多次反复的改进和调试。任何一个阶段的失误都可能导致整个项目的失败。下面,我们将为您详细介绍App定制开发的前五大阶段。1. 策划阶段策划阶段是App定制开发中至关重要的第一步。在开始一项新的App开发之前,我们需...

    2023-11-14
  • app直链在线生成的优缺点介绍

    app直链在线生成是一种方便的工具,可以帮助开发者和用户快速地获取app的下载链接,而不需要通过第三方平台或者应用商店。app直链在线生成的原理是利用app的包名或者bundle ID,通过一些公开的API或者网站,查询到app的下载地址,然后生成一个可直接访问的链接。这样,开发者可以方便地分享自己的app,用户也可以节省时间和...

    2023-09-14
  • app电商开发语言

    在现代的电商市场中,移动应用程序(App)在客户端的交易中占据了越来越重要的角色。在App电商开发中,选择合适的编程语言对于应用的开发,用户体验以及运行速度都有着至关重要的影响。本文将介绍几种常用的App电商开发语言,并介绍其原理和特点。1. JavaJava是目前最流行的编程语言之一,它可以用于A...

    2023-11-20
  • html在线打包apk

    HTML在线打包APK是一种将HTML5网页转化为Android应用程序的技术。它可以将网页中的HTML、CSS、JavaScript等文件打包成一个APK文件,使得用户能够通过安装应用程序的方式在Android设备上以应用程序的形式运行网页。下面将详细介绍HTML在线打包APK的原理和实现过程。一...

    2023-10-12